How To Use CPT Code 0648T

CPT 0648T describes the quantitative magnetic resonance analysis of tissue composition, including the acquisition, preparation, and transmission of multiparametric data, as well as interpretation and reporting. This article will cover the description, procedure, qualifying circumstances, appropriate usage, documentation requirements, billing guidelines, historical information, and examples.

1. What is CPT Code 0648T?

CPT 0648T can be used to describe the quantitative magnetic resonance analysis of tissue composition. This code represents the acquisition, preparation, and transmission of multiparametric data, as well as the interpretation and reporting of the results. It is important to note that this code should not be reported when a diagnostic MRI of the same anatomy is performed during the same session.

2. Official Description

The official description of CPT code 0648T is: ‘Quantitative magnetic resonance for analysis of tissue composition (eg, fat, iron, water content), including multiparametric data acquisition, data preparation and transmission, interpretation and report, obtained without diagnostic MRI examination of the same anatomy (eg, organ, gland, tissue, target structure) during the same session; single organ.’

3. Procedure

  1. The provider begins by appropriately prepping and positioning the patient in the MRI machine.
  2. Using mag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) techniques, the provider acquires images and data to analyze the tissue composition.
  3. The acquired data is then processed and prepared for analysis.
  4. The provider transmits the prepared data for interpretation.
  5. Based on the analysis, the provider generates a report detailing the findings of the quantitative magnetic resonance analysis.

4. Qualifying circumstances

CPT 0648T is used when there is a need to analyze the tissue composition quantitatively using magnetic resonance imaging. This code is appropriate for the analysis of a single organ. It should not be reported when a diagnostic MRI of the same anatomy is performed during the same session.

6. Documentation requirements

To support a claim for CPT code 0648T, the provider must document the following information:

  • The specific organ being analyzed
  • The acquisition, preparation, and transmission of multiparametric data
  • The date and duration of the session
  • The interpretation and findings of the quantitative magnetic resonance analysis
  • A detailed report of the results
